آموزش تجسم داده با D3.js

Learning Data Visualization with D3.js

نکته: آ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یوها:
توضیحات دوره: ایجاد تجسم و اینفوگرافیک های مبتنی بر داده که در چندین دستگاه به طور پاسخگو اجرا می شوند ، یک چالش سخت است. کتابخانه D3.js با سهولت در تجزیه و تحلیل داده ها و افزودن تعامل معنادار ، در تجسم انقلابی ایجاد کرده است. با استفاده از D3 ، کمی HTML ، CSS و JavaScript و برخی از گرافیک های SVG می توانید داده های خود را زنده کنید. در این دوره ، نویسنده ارشد هیئت مدیره Villa Villalobos نحوه کار کتابخانه D3 و نحوه استفاده از آن برای تجزیه و تحلیل داده ها از منابع مختلف و ایجاد اینفوگرافیک ها و تجسم های بصری هیجان انگیز از نظر بصری را بررسی می کند. وی قبل از اینکه به کار با گرافیک SVG بپردازد ، یک گزینه برتر برای گرافیک در تجسم های D3 ، اصول اولیه را کنترل می کند - کنترل HTML با انتخاب های jQuery-esque و اصلاح ویژگی ها از طریق CSS. وی همچنین کار با روش های D3 مانند مقیاس گذاری ، رویدادها ، انتقال ها و انیمیشن ها و همچنین نحوه کار با داده ها ، از جمله اتصال به منابع داده های خارجی را پوشش می دهد.
موضوعات شامل:
  • D3.js چیست؟
  • کنترل HTML در انتخاب ها
  • اتصال داده ها به DOM
  • رسم گرافیک SVG با D3
  • استفاده از مقیاسهای ترتیبی
  • افزودن رویدادها و انتقال
  • کار با داده

سرفصل ها و درس ها

مقدمه Introduction

  • خوش آمدی Welcome

  • آنچه باید بدانید What you should know

  • استفاده از تمرینات این دوره Using the exercises for this course

1. شروع کار 1. Getting Started

  • D3 چیست؟ What is D3?

  • با استفاده از گزینه های D3 Using D3 selections

  • کنترل HTML در انتخاب ها Controlling HTML within selections

  • اصلاح ویژگی ها از طریق CSS Modifying attributes through CSS

  • اتصال داده به DOM Binding data to the DOM

  • ایجاد زیر مجموعه ها Creating subselections

2. درک گرافیک SVG 2. Understanding SVG Graphics

  • طراحی با SVG Drawing with SVG

  • درک بدوی SVG Understanding SVG primitives

  • رسم گرافیک SVG با D3 Drawing SVG graphics with D3

  • ایجاد نمودار نوار SVG ساده Creating a simple SVG bar chart

3. با استفاده از روشهای D3 3. Using D3 Methods

  • افزودن مقیاس خطی Adding a linear scale

  • با استفاده از مقیاس های معمولی Using ordinal scales

  • ایجاد مقیاس های رنگی معنی دار Creating meaningful color scales

  • افزودن رویدادها Adding events

  • با استفاده از انتقال و انیمیشن Using transitions and animations

  • افزودن یک ابزار ابزار Adding a tooltip

4- استفاده از داده 4. Using Data

  • با استفاده از داده های خارجی Using external data

  • استفاده از رنگهای معنی دار Using meaningful colors

  • اضافه کردن یک راهنمای ساده Adding a simple guide

  • ایجاد حاشیه ها Creating margins

  • اضافه کردن یک راهنمای مبتنی بر زمان Adding a time-based guide

نتیجه Conclusion

  • مراحل بعدی Next steps

نمایش نظرات

Linkedin (لینکدین)

لینکدین: شبکه اجتماعی حرفه‌ای برای ارتباط و کارآفرینی

لینکدین به عنوان یکی از بزرگترین شبکه‌های اجتماعی حرفه‌ای، به میلیون‌ها افراد در سراسر جهان این امکان را می‌دهد تا ارتباط برقرار کنند، اطلاعات حرفه‌ای خود را به اشتراک بگذارند و فرصت‌های شغلی را کشف کنند. این شبکه اجتماعی به کاربران امکان می‌دهد تا رزومه حرفه‌ای خود را آپدیت کنند، با همکاران، دوستان و همکاران آینده ارتباط برقرار کنند، به انجمن‌ها و گروه‌های حرفه‌ای ملحق شوند و از مقالات و مطالب مرتبط با حوزه کاری خود بهره‌مند شوند.

لینکدین همچنین به کارفرمایان امکان می‌دهد تا به دنبال نیروهای با تجربه و مهارت مورد نیاز خود بگردند و ارتباط برقرار کنند. این شبکه حرفه‌ای به عنوان یک پلتفرم کلیدی برای بهبود دسترسی به فرصت‌های شغلی و گسترش شبکه حرفه‌ای خود، نقش مهمی را ایفا می‌کند. از این رو، لینکدین به عنوان یکی از مهمترین ابزارهای کارآفرینی و توسعه حرفه‌ای در دنیای امروز مورد توجه قرار دارد.

آموزش تجسم داده با D3.js
جزییات دوره
2h 5m
25
Linkedin (لینکدین) Linkedin (لینکدین)
(آخرین آپدیت)
77,602
- از 5
ندارد
دارد
دارد
جهت دریافت آخرین اخبار و آپدیت ها در کانال تلگرام عضو شوید.

Google Chrome Browser

Internet Download Manager

Pot Player

Winrar

Ray Villalobos Ray Villalobos

مربی کارکنان ارشد در LinkedIn Learning

Ray Villalobos یک معلم طراحی/توسعه کامل و مدرس کارکنان ارشد در LinkedIn Learning است.

دوره های آموزشی او در قسمت جلو متمرکز شده است. -پایان موضوعات طراحی و توسعه مانند جاوا اسکریپت، AngularJS، React و Sass، به علاوه فریمورک هایی مانند Bootstrap و ابزارهایی که می توانند شما را به یک توسعه دهنده سریعتر و کارآمدتر تبدیل کنند. او سبک تدریس واضح و عملی دارد و به شما کمک می کند تا مهارت های خود را از طریق تمرین ها و پروژه های واقعی بهبود بخشید.

پیش از این، ری به عنوان مدیر چندرسانه ای برای Entravision Communications، شبکه ای از وب سایت های ایستگاه های رادیویی و تلویزیونی را مدیریت می کرد. در ساحل شرقی او همچنین سایت‌های روزنامه‌ای بزرگ را طراحی کرد و پروژه‌ها/بازی‌های تعاملی را برای شبکه روزنامه‌های تریبون ایجاد کرد. می‌توانید در LinkedIn یا از طریق سایر شبکه‌های اجتماعی @planetoftheweb با او تماس بگیرید. وبلاگ شخصی او را در https://raybo.org/ بررسی کنید.